#d4f728 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d4f728 is composed of 83.1% red, 96.9%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 14.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 83.8% yellow and 3.1% black. It has a hue angle of 70.1 degrees, a saturation of 92.8% and a lightness of 56.3%. #d4f728 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ff50 with #a9ef00. Closest websafe color is: #ccff33.

Shades and Tints of #d4f728

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0c00 is the darkest color, while #fefff8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d4f728

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#90908f is the less saturated color, while #d4f728 is the most saturated one.
